Ticket: incremental rebuilds on the Lanterfell static site skip the auth-gated pages when only a shared partial changes. Result: stale content on restricted pages, possible disclosure of outdated access notices. Security-relevant because the cache invalidation key omits the permission hash. Fix adds the hash to the dependency graph; full rebuild forced as interim mitigation. Patched in the branch now passing CI. The associated trace token is below.

build token for fajop-kageg: htk14_a2d40227103e0f

## Contrast Audit — Quick Start

Run the Huevane contrast scanner against the Plinkwright staging frontend before every release candidate. It checks all text nodes against WCAG AA thresholds and flags anything under 4.5:1. Results land in the Auditboard dashboard within ten minutes. Don't hand-fix colors in components; file findings against the Tintset token library instead, so changes propagate everywhere. The scanner authenticates to Auditboard via the audit service key below.

app token of hawif-kafof = kto15_B3AN0KfpZRy4TLc

Subject: Memtrace cut-over complete

Team,

Cut-over to Memtrace v2 for GPU memory profiling finished last night. Old v1 agents are disabled; any tickets referencing v1 dashboards should be closed as resolved-by-migration. Sampling overhead is now under 2% and allocation traces include kernel names. Known gap: profiles older than 30 days were not migrated. Point customers at the v2 docs for setup questions. For reference when troubleshooting, the agent now runs with the following configuration.

settings of bagaf-bawip:
[aldax]
port = 5000
region = south-4
host = aldax.brasklabs.corp
team = brivan
timeout_ms = 2000
retries = 2

## GPU memory profiling — plugin hooks

VramScope exposes allocation snapshots to third-party plugins via the capture bus. Plugins must declare a sampling interval; anything under 50ms is rejected. Do not hold snapshot buffers past the flush callback — the Heliotrope runtime reclaims them aggressively. Crash dumps land in the capture spool. Initialize your plugin against the profiler with these settings.

settings of fahag-haduf:
[ulaox]
port = 8443
region = south-2
host = ulaox.lumiccorp.internal
timeout_ms = 500
retries = 8